In the 1980s and 1990s, luxury brands began to expand their customer base by supplying even more inexpensive items. This resulted in the emergence of mass luxury brands such as Michael Kors, Coach, and Burberry. These brands offered products that were still taken into consideration extravagant, yet at an extra affordable cost.
And also, accessories, unlike specialty knitwear or cashmere coats, can be made use of daily, warranting the purchase. Furthermore, luxury brand names often outsource the manufacturing of devices, such as eyeglasses and phone situations, to third-party manufacturers like Luxottica and Casetify. These skilled 3rd parties can produce these devices at a reduced cost than internal production.
This business version makes accessories extremely lucrative for high-end brands. High-end brands make a considerable benefit from devices. Some individuals think that many big luxury fashion houses are basically devices brands that make use of path fashion mainly for advertising and marketing, records Shiny. copyright is an archetype of this, as from 2012 to 2017, almost 60% of its complete earnings originated from natural leather items and footwear, which is much more than any kind of other field.

Additionally, luxury brands deal with a better obstacle as more youthful generations become much more mindful concerning the environment, society, and economic climate., high-end brand names are accepting sustainability, as these generations are anticipated to make up 70% of the deluxe market by 2025.
In current years, there has been a rise in luxury brand names taking on sustainable practices. This consists of utilizing environment-friendly materials, redesigning product packaging, giving away or marketing leftover textiles to prevent waste, and dedicating to decreasing their carbon footprint.
Focusing on openness is required to avoid adverse promotion. Brands deemed socially responsible and clear regarding their practices are extra likely to be trusted and have a favorable brand reputation. The global style industry is still reluctant to disclose specific information concerning its supply chains. Some luxury brand names, such as Louis Vuitton and Cartier, are blazing a trail by partnering with Mood Blockchain Consortium, the globe's very first worldwide luxury blockchain.
